The PPP Committee chaired by National Treasure Principal Secretary Chris Kiptoo and accompanied by Director General Chris Kirigua posing for a Group photo upon completion of a high-level training on PPP Fundamentals by Crown Agents Training & Development in London, UK. The course covered the PPP process and appraisal of PPP projects alongside project assurance and investor perspectives on PPPs.

Our Director-General Christopher Kirigua, MBS today met with AFREXIM Bank President and Chairman Prof. Benedict Oramah in Cairo, Egypt to strengthen relations with the bank.
One of the challenges we have isolated is that 70% of projects get stuck at the feasibility stage. This can be solved by developing a medium-term plan to help filter the most viable infrastructure projects. - Christopher Kirigua, MBS
PPP looks to tap into the potential of capital markets and private equity in providing long-term finance for infrastructure development as a way of involving the private sector in development projects.
Emerging opportunities for PPP are in transport systems, mining, blue economy and SEZ/industrial parks, energy transmission lines, ICT, health, education, agriculture, water, and urban planning. - Christopher Kirigua, MBS, Director General Public Private Partnerships Directorate.
We have put in place structures to strengthen local participation in infrastructure projects, building on local capacity, expertise, and ownership of infrastructure projects.
We are leveraging on both long-term financing from the private sector blended with concessional financing from development finance institutions to provide blended finance for development projects. - Christopher Kirigua, MBS, Director General Public Private Partnerships Directorate.
Kenya’s PPP Directorate is the technical arm of the PPP Committee and is mandated under the PPP Act (2021) to facilitate the implementation of the Public Private Partnership Program and Projects in Kenya.
Our role in developing sustainable infrastructure is vital as Kenya seeks to leverage on global best practices in developing sustainable, climate-resilient infrastructure. - Christopher Kirigua, MBS, Director General Public Private Partnerships Directorate.
Public Private Partnerships (PPPs) are becoming the preferred mechanism for the procurement and implementation of public infrastructure and public services using the resources and expertise of the private sector.
PPPs enable the government to benefit from the experience, expertise, and business acumen of the private sector and enabling it to focus more on policy, planning, and regulation. - Christopher Kirigua, MBS, Director General Public Private Partnerships Directorate.
